import { afterAll, beforeAll } from "vitest";
import { cleanupTestBucket, setupTestBucket, setupTestFiles } from "./helpers/minio-setup";
// Check if this is an integration test
const isIntegrationTest =
process.env.TEST_TYPE === "integration" ||
process.argv.some((arg) => arg.includes("integration"));
// Global test setup
beforeAll(async () => {
// Skip MinIO setup for unit tests
if (!isIntegrationTest) {
console.log("Unit test - skipping MinIO setup");
return;
}
console.log("Setting up test environment with MinIO...");
try {
// Set up test buckets
const buckets = (process.env.S3_BUCKETS || "").split(",").filter((b) => b.trim() !== "");
if (buckets.length > 0) {
// Set up each bucket and upload test files
await Promise.all(
buckets.map(async (bucket) => {
await setupTestBucket(bucket);
await setupTestFiles(bucket);
}),
);
} else {
// Create default test buckets
await setupTestBucket("test-bucket-1");
await setupTestFiles("test-bucket-1");
await setupTestBucket("test-bucket-2");
}
console.log("MinIO test environment ready");
} catch (error) {
console.error("Failed to set up MinIO test environment:", error);
console.error("Make sure MinIO is running (e.g., via Docker Compose)");
if (isIntegrationTest) {
throw error;
}
console.warn("Continuing with unit tests despite MinIO setup failure");
}
});
// Cleanup after tests
afterAll(async () => {
// Skip MinIO cleanup for unit tests
if (!isIntegrationTest) {
console.log("Unit test - skipping MinIO cleanup");
return;
}
console.log("Cleaning up test environment...");
try {
const buckets = (process.env.S3_BUCKETS || "").split(",").filter((b) => b.trim() !== "");
if (buckets.length > 0) {
await Promise.all(buckets.map((bucket) => cleanupTestBucket(bucket)));
} else {
await cleanupTestBucket("test-bucket-1");
await cleanupTestBucket("test-bucket-2");
}
console.log("Test environment cleanup completed");
} catch (error) {
console.error("Error during test environment cleanup:", error);
}
});
